Constant Summary collapse
- GROUP_METHODS =
Constants and Class Methods
{ :info => "group.info", :allocate => "group.allocate", :update => "group.update", :delete => "group.delete", :quota => "group.quota", :add_provider => "group.addprovider", :del_provider => "group.delprovider" }
- SELF =
Flag for requesting connected user’s group info
-1
- GROUP_DEFAULT_ACLS =
Default resource ACL’s for group users (create)
"VM+IMAGE+TEMPLATE+DOCUMENT"
- ALL_CLUSTERS_IN_ZONE =
10
- GROUP_ADMIN_SUNSTONE_VIEWS =
The default view for group and group admins, must be defined in sunstone_views.yaml
"vdcadmin"

#create(group_hash) ⇒ Object
Creates a group based in a group definition hash
group_hash[:name] the group name
group_hash[:group_admin] the admin user definition hash, see def
create_admin_user function description for details.
group_hash[:resource_providers]
group_hash[:resource_providers][:zone_id]
group_hash[:resource_providers][:cluster_id]
group_hash[:views] Array of sunstone view names, to be stored
in SUNSTONE_VIEWS
group_hash[:default_view] Default sunstone view name, to be stored
in DEFAULT_VIEW
